Overview
The 89CNQ135 is a Schottky diode array manufactured by SMC Diode Solutions, featuring a one-pair common cathode configuration. It supports an average rectified current of 40A per diode and withstands a maximum DC reverse voltage of 135V. The component utilizes the PRM2-SL surface-mount package and operates within a junction temperature range of -55°C to 175°C. Electrical characteristics include a forward voltage of approximately 1.14V at 40A and a reverse leakage current of 1.5mA at 135V.

Procurement Notes
Verify the specific suffix (e.g., SL or SM) when ordering, as package variations exist within the 89CNQ135 family. Confirm RoHS compliance status, as older Vishay-manufactured versions may differ from current SMC Diode Solutions production. Cross-reference datasheets to ensure pinout compatibility with existing PCB footprints before procurement.
